That bloke who was sort of shopping for a new car...has he decided what his attitude to the diesel debacle might be? He says, its got him thinking for sure. The Volvo V90 he covets only comes in diesel, and a promised some time later Plug in Petrol Hybrid (however that arrives with horsepower figures in the "Clucking Bell Howmany? sheeeeeettttt" level). He's wondering if its a good idea to lash out 40k on his last for a lifetime car of his dreams that might get banned from the land. He's thinking, maybe a two or three year lease might be a sound idea. He had a rude shock at a Volvo dealer when the new V90XC arrived on the forecourt. He rushed round there with his state of the art dog cage, Mr Dealer principal happily opened up the rear of this 5 metre long behemoth, only to be horrified to find it wont fit due the sexy, but very acutely angled rear hatch. The cage will adjust down to fit, but alas the dog can not be so adjusted to fit the now very much shorter cage. Options discussed, including the bespoke Volvo dog guard option (central divider, seat back divider, waterproof rubber base, hatch door), Large noises of jaws dropping apparently when the price of such cropped up - £750 quid! A bspoke tailored cage from Lintran could be commissioned for about 500 quid. Anyway, he is on his way to a short shortlist, Volvo V90XC or BMW 5 Series touring. The later new or possibly a low mileage 12 month old model. I mean, seriously, have you seen the deals available for them? FULLY loaded with all the options you could possibly want, megahuge 6 cylinder engines, miniscule miles on the clock at Massive discounts over new. It all now hinges on a new 5 series touring test drive when they arrive in the UK.
